 Felfela Take Away by pangtidor I thought it was only an ordinary take away cafe in Giza. After reading the tips from other members, I found out that Felfela is a chain restaurant actually. Anyway, the one I am going to write is Felfela cafe, JUST FOR TAKE AWAY, in Giza near the pyramids. I and my friend took the step pyramids, Giza tour and shopping, and sound and the light show within a day so eating our lunch in a restaurant could waste our time in Giza. Drop by in Felfela cafe to take your food and eat your lunch in the car when you go to the pyramids. Eating in the car will be ok for most of the tour cars. There will be many people in that cafe. You just go to the cashier first and ask her/his advices for your meal, they can speak English well. Pay your meal, collect your coupon, and give your it to the attendants, on the sides of the cashier. Your meal will be ready within a minute. It is located on the main road and having limited parking area. Well, it is only a fast food take away cafe, you can not accept more. Anyway, the taste is good and you could spend more time in the pyramids instead of the restaurant.:-))
Try shawarma chicken, a sandwich with marinated chicken grill filling. Shishtawouk is a good choice for a heavier meal. There is a big pancake with the honey on top. I forget what the name is.  view from our table by sue_stone On the day we visited the Pyramids and Sphinx we finished up with lunch at a buffet restaurant located right by the Sphinx. The choice of food was quite good, but the main draw card here was the view - check out the photo to see what we had to look at during our meal - you can't complain about that!! The service wasn't too friendly though - the second we finished eating they cleared all our plates and started to re-set the table for the next diners....even though half the restaurant was empty!! When we made a joke about them perhaps waiting until we left, the music was suddenly turned up incredibly loud, right out of the speaker pointing at our table. As soon as we got up to leave, the music returned to its previous lower volume.  Whirling Dervish on the boat by sue_stone On our last night of our Egyptian tour our group had dinner on a crazy looking boat that cruised around the Nile in central Cairo. The cruise lasted for a couple of hours and during this time we feasted on a buffet of local (and not so local) delicacies, washed down with a glass or two of icy cold Egyptian beer. Entertainment during the cruise was varied - there was a belly dancer and, my favourite - a Whirling Dervish. We also enjoyed (touch of sarcasm here) a performance by the resident band accompanied by a couple singing covers of some popular classics with a little (too much) help from some children on board. To be honest we didn't really enjoy the cruise/dinner - it was noisy and didn't give us the chance to really converse with our fellow diners. It was an interesting experience however.....but should perhaps we listed under 'Tourist Traps' as well.  Manoucheh by marimar_72 Because Lebanese blood runs through my veins I always crave for Lebanese food.. and the Manoucheh is one of the best ways to start a day (although it can be eaten at any time)...that is why this place is opend 24/7. The manouche is like a pizza but only coverd either with cheese only or Zaatar(it`s a herb like oregano),and nowadays,it has been improved and can use more ingredients. until last year I used to come home back from Cairo craving for a manoucheh,,but with this new place,I need not do this any more... it`s has the classical manoucheh and lot`s more.
You have the choice of having your manoucheh baked in an oven(Forn),,or made on a pan( saj )... The restaurant also offers other choices for people not too famelier with the manoucheh,,such as regular pizza,and baked eggs with sausages. They also have free delivery. Leave a Comment

 Arabica cafe by marimar_72 I have found out this cafe recently,And I have loved it,the atmosphere,the service and the coffee is all just right. The best thing about it that all tables are coverd with white paper that you can draw on,they will provide you with crayons,pencils,erasers,even water clours and brushes. If you draw something really cool you might get a chance for it to be hanged on their walls,or even better,,you can participate in an auction where your drawing can be sold and the money goes to children suffering from cancer. cool huh?
The cafe has many light dishes(soups,salads and wraps) and has free home delivery , minimum charge applies. opens from 9am-2am.  Felfela by Heavens-Mirror Felfela has English speaking staff which is a bonus & they sell tasty, reasonable priced Egyptian specialities. The restaurant caters for everyone but mainly tourists. It used to be strictly vegetarian but now sells meat dishes too. The food is delicious & i always return to Felfela everytime i go to Cairo. Its always busy which is a good sign of good food!
